Watering Frequency
Ideal Watering Frequency π
To keep your Daphne 'Perfume Princess' thriving, aim to water every 1-2 weeks. This schedule can shift based on environmental conditions, so stay observant.
Factors Influencing Frequency π
Several factors can affect how often you need to water.
- Container vs. Garden Bed Planting: Plants in containers typically dry out faster than those in garden beds, requiring more frequent watering.
- Climate and Seasonal Changes: Hot, dry weather will demand more water, while cooler, wetter seasons may allow for longer intervals between watering.
Understanding these nuances will help you provide the right care for your plant, ensuring it flourishes beautifully.
Recognizing Watering Issues
πΏ Signs of Over-Watering
Over-watering can be a sneaky problem for your Daphne 'Perfume Princess.' Look out for yellowing leaves, which signal root stress and potential rot.
If you notice wilting despite wet soil, your plant's roots may be suffocating. A foul odor coming from the soil is another red flag, indicating anaerobic conditions that can harm your plant.
π§ Signs of Under-Watering
On the flip side, under-watering presents its own set of issues. Dry, crispy leaves are a clear sign that your plant is lacking moisture.
Leaf drop often occurs as a stress response to insufficient water. Additionally, if you see the soil pulling away from the pot edges, it indicates extreme dryness and a need for immediate hydration.

Measuring Soil Moisture
π§ Tools for Measuring Soil Moisture
Understanding soil moisture is crucial for the health of your Daphne 'Perfume Princess.' A soil moisture meter is an excellent tool that provides accurate readings, helping you determine when to water.
For a quick check, the finger test is a simple yet effective method. Just insert your finger 1-2 inches into the soil to gauge moisture levels.
β Manual Checking Steps
If you prefer a hands-on approach, follow these steps for manual checking:
- Insert a clean finger or stick into the soil.
- Assess moisture by feel: if the soil feels dry, it's time to water.
- Check depth to ensure moisture is present throughout the root zone.
